Output 6b66a2d68929b1a927d9ebd9021bb8d4a3b697dea9dac73afbae652f59b1a054:24

value
742934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26d774bc2d9f18a61ee99e9dffbb5ce58029a907 OP_EQUAL
address
35EPhyhXiFYK2uqS4qeWQGSR5EH6DeRkv8
transaction
6b66a2d68929b1a927d9ebd9021bb8d4a3b697dea9dac73afbae652f59b1a054